Same for VA: The tax forms (and online tax prep software) all ask if there were any out of state or online purchases made for which sales (use) tax was not paid. The out of state dealers don't collect it because they don't 'exist' within the state where the tax is owed so they have no way to collect it and remit to the appropriate agency. It's a gray area to advertise that tax isn't collected (but it is still owed).

I live in the northwest corner of VA where WV, MD, and VA all come together and PA is only 45 minutes away. That means there are 3 other states within shopping and delivery distance. Generally, if you pick up an item (non-vehicle), you will pay sales tax to the jurisdiction where you bought it, but if that vendor delivers from out of state, they won't collect their state tax and can't collect your state tax. This doesn't mean the tax isn't owed.

Those Use Taxes have a kick to them too. Let's say your home state has a 6% Sales Tax, but a neighboring stat's sales tax is only 4%. Use Tax laws sometimes say that you owe your home state that other 2%.

According to Louisiana law here:

Consumer Use Tax - Louisiana Department of Revenue

"If you purchased goods from out-of-state companies for use in Louisiana and were not properly charged Louisiana sales tax, Louisiana Revised Statute 47:302(K) requires you to pay a Consumer Use Tax directly to the Louisiana Department of Revenue."

According to Iowa law here:
Iowa Consumer's Use Tax | Iowa Department of Revenue

"Consumer痴 use tax, on the other hand, is imposed after the sale takes place and only on goods and services that have not yet been subjected to sales tax. In most cases, these are purchases made from an out-of-state supplier not collecting Iowa tax and that are for use in Iowa. Ordinarily, the retailer is responsible for collection of the tax; however, if the retailer is not required by law to collect the tax or the Iowa retailer fails to collect the tax, the purchaser is then responsible for consumer痴 use tax. The purchaser must pay the use tax when ownership or control of the purchase is taken.

Use tax applies to, but is not limited to, purchases made tax free through mail-order catalogs, television shopping programs, the Internet, toll-free 800 numbers; magazine subscriptions; and untaxed purchases made while in another state and shipped or otherwise brought into Iowa. Anyone individuals and businesses who makes these types of purchases is required to pay consumer痴 use tax to the Iowa Department of Revenue."


It's pretty clear.... you're required to pay the SALES TAX on in-state purchases and the USE TAX on out of state purchases if the seller didnt' collect Iowa or Louisiana sales tax at the time of purchase, whether it's an internet sale or a direct sale.
